.noordcode-quality-section{background-color:#0d0c0d;display:grid;padding:48px 16px}.noordcode-quality-section .image{height:400px;position:relative}.noordcode-quality-section .noordcode-badge{position:absolute;bottom:-50px;right:10px;z-index:1}.noordcode-quality-section .noordcode-badge img{width:100px;height:100px}.noordcode-quality-section .image img{height:100%;object-fit:cover}.noordcode-quality-section .content *{color:#fff;margin:0;text-transform:uppercase}.noordcode-quality-section .content{display:flex;flex-direction:column;align-items:baseline;justify-content:center;gap:24px;padding:32px 0 0}.noordcode-quality-section .content p{font-family:NoordCode;font-size:12px;font-style:normal;font-weight:500;line-height:normal;letter-spacing:.96px;word-wrap:normal;word-break:normal}.noordcode-quality-section .content h3{font-family:NoordCode;font-size:24px;font-style:normal;font-weight:400;line-height:130%;text-transform:uppercase;margin-bottom:7px}.noordcode-quality-section .content p.description{font-family:NoordCode;text-transform:none;opacity:.8;font-size:16px;font-style:normal;font-weight:300;line-height:150%;display:-webkit-box;-webkit-line-clamp:4;-webkit-box-orient:vertical;overflow:hidden;margin-bottom:7px}.noordcode-quality-section .content .button{background-color:#ffc53c;margin-top:8px}.noordcode-quality-section .content .button:hover span{color:#000!important}@media screen and (min-width: 768px){.noordcode-quality-section{padding:0;grid-template-columns:repeat(2,1fr)}.noordcode-quality-section .image{height:270px;aspect-ratio:unset}.noordcode-quality-section .noordcode-badge{top:50%!important;bottom:auto!important;right:-50px;transform:translateY(-50%)}.noordcode-quality-section .content{padding:20px 60px}.noordcode-quality-section .content p{font-size:12px;font-weight:400}.noordcode-quality-section .content h3{margin-bottom:0;font-size:22px}.noordcode-quality-section .content p.description{font-size:12px;margin-bottom:0;-webkit-line-clamp:2}}@media screen and (min-width: 1000px){.noordcode-quality-section .image{height:400px}.noordcode-quality-section .noordcode-badge{right:-77.5px}.noordcode-quality-section .noordcode-badge img{width:155px;height:155px}.noordcode-quality-section .content{padding:20px 100px}.noordcode-quality-section .content p{font-size:16px}.noordcode-quality-section .content h3{font-size:32px}.noordcode-quality-section .content p.description{font-size:16px}}@media screen and (min-width: 1340px){.noordcode-quality-section .content{padding:20px 150px}}@media screen and (max-width: 768px){.image.hide{display:none!important}}@media screen and (min-width: 769px){.image.mobile{display:none!important}}
/*# sourceMappingURL=/cdn/shop/t/137/assets/noordcode-quality.css.map */
